Spider Man Released On DVD and VHS Nov. 1st 2002
Starring Tobey Maguire ("Wonder Boys," "The Cider House Rules"), Willem Dafoe ("Shadow of the Vampire," "The English Patient") and Kirsten Dunst ("Bring It On," "Jumanji," "Crazy/Beautiful"), the year's hottest film was directed by dedicated "Spider-Man" fan Sam Raimi ("A Simple Plan," "The Gift") and produced by the one-two punch of Laura Ziskin ("As Good As It Gets," "To Die For") and Ian Bryce ("Saving Private Ryan," "Almost Famous").

DVD ADDED VALUE
Loaded with compelling value-added features that will lure consumers to
their screens, the two-disc "Spider-Man" DVD set (available in wide and full
screen editions) has the elements to be catapulted to the top of the charts
during the holiday season and beyond. Consumers will readily recognize the
widescreen special edition packaging, which will feature "Spider-Man" scaling
the side of a skyscraper; and the full screen special edition packaging, which
will feature "Spider-Man" crouching over a skyline. Also available day and
date will be a specially-packaged limited-edition Collector's DVD Gift Set
featuring the widescreen special edition "Spider-Man" DVD and loaded with
extras including a reprint of Marvel Comic's "Amazing Fantasy" #15 in which
"Spider-Man" was created; an exclusive collectible drawing by former
"Spider-Man" artist John Romita, Sr. and current "Spider-Man" artist John
Romita, Jr.; a collectible numbered film cel from the movie; and more.

DISC ONE
-- Audio: English & French 5.1 (Dolby Digital)
-- Subtitles: English, French & Spanish
-- Subtitled Factoids "Weaving the Web": Pop-On Production Notes &
Historical Facts
-- Commentary: Sam Raimi (director), Laura Ziskin (producer), Kirsten
Dunst & Grant Curtis (co-producer)
-- SFX Commentary: John Dykstra (special effects designer) & Visual
Effects Crew
-- Branching Web-i-sodes (access via Spider-Sense)
-- Marketing Campaigns: Trailers & TV Spots
-- Filmographies & Character Files
-- Music Videos: Chad Kroeger featuring Josey Scott, "Hero" & Sum 41,
"What We're All About"
-- DVD-ROM: Comic/Feature Comparison; Record Your Own Commentary;
Countdown to "Spider-Man 2"; Weblinks
DISC TWO
-- HBO Making of "Spider-Man"
-- "Spider-Mania": an E! Entertainment Special
-- Director Profile: Sam Raimi
-- Composer Profile: Danny Elfman
-- Screen Tests: Tobey Maguire, J.K. Simmons & CGI Spider-Man
-- Costume and Makeup Tests
-- Gag/Outtake Reel
-- Conceptual Art & Production Design Gallery
-- Historical Documentary -- "Spider-Man:" The Mythology of the 21st
Century
-- The "Spider-Man" Comic Book Archives
-- Rogues Gallery
-- The Loves of Peter Parker
-- Comic Book Artist Pin-Up Gallery
-- Activision Game: Hints & Tips
-- DVD-ROM: Activision Game (two playable levels for PC); three
exclusive Marvel dot.comics ("Spider-Man:" Blue #1, Black Cat #1, &
Peter Parker: Return of the Goblin); "Spider-Man:" Visualizer

"SPIDER-MAN"
From Columbia Pictures Presents, A Marvel Enterprises/Laura Ziskin
Production, "Spider-Man" is a live-action feature of one of the world's most
popular comic book superheroes. Directed by Sam Raimi, "Spider-Man" centers
on student Peter Parker (Tobey Maguire) who, after being bitten by a
genetically-altered spider, gains superhuman strength and the spider-like
ability to cling to any surface. He vows to use his abilities to fight crime,
coming to understand the words of his beloved Uncle Ben: "With great power
comes great responsibility."
The journey of "Spider-Man", from comic book to celluloid began in 1962 when the character first appeared in the final issue of the failing "Amazing Fantasy" comic book. It was such a hit that "Amazing Fantasy" was renamed "Amazing 'Spider-Man'" and reappeared in 1963. Since then, the web of 'not for the faint of heart' readers, fans and collectors worldwide has grown into making "Spider-Man" one of the most popular superheroes among the young, old, women and men.
